M. Puchalska is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and Oncology. According to data from OpenAlex, M. Puchalska has authored 33 papers receiving a total of 600 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 24 papers in Materials Chemistry, 14 papers in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and 12 papers in Oncology. Recurrent topics in M. Puchalska’s work include Luminescence Properties of Advanced Materials (15 papers), Metal complexes synthesis and properties (12 papers) and Magnetism in coordination complexes (12 papers). M. Puchalska is often cited by papers focused on Luminescence Properties of Advanced Materials (15 papers), Metal complexes synthesis and properties (12 papers) and Magnetism in coordination complexes (12 papers). M. Puchalska collaborates with scholars based in Poland, Portugal and France. M. Puchalska's co-authors include Eugeniusz Zych, Radosław Starosta, Adam Watras, J. Legendziewicz, Urszula K. Komarnicka, Marcin Sobczyk, Magdalena Florek, Jarosław Król, Andrzej Kochel and Yuriy Gerasymchuk and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Alloys and Compounds, Dalton Transactions and Journal of Solid State Chemistry.
